How Agencies Calculate Credit Score

Calculate Credit Score

What Is good credit score ratings? You might ask yourself how some agencies calculate your credit score, and it is really made up of many pieces of information.

First, and most important is your payment history, which can be up to 2 years on any report, and this counts for up to 35% of your score.

Secondly, is your credit history, and how many times it has been requested. This counts for up to 10% of your credit score. Having too many requests, may reflect badly to some, and not to others.

What is bankruptcy?

Bankruptcy is a legal procedure,
wherein a debtor who is unable to pay back the money he had borrowed is allowed
to “refresh” his financial position. Filing for bankruptcy is as per rules of
the Federal Law.
